Insgesamt10000 bezogener Inhalt gefunden
Warum ist MySQL Master-Slave getrennt?
Artikeleinführung:Die Gründe für die MySQL-Master-Slave-Trennung: 1. Um die Systemleistung zu verbessern, können Lesevorgänge auf mehrere Slave-Server verteilt werden, wodurch die Parallelitätsfähigkeit der Datenbank erhöht wird. 2. Um die Datensicherheit zu erhöhen, wenn der Master-Server ausfällt oder Daten verloren gehen verloren, Der Slave-Server kann als redundantes Backup verwendet werden, um Daten zeitnah wiederherzustellen. 3. Um eine Datensicherung und -wiederherstellung zu erreichen, können die Daten im Master-Server jederzeit wiederhergestellt werden, um die Datensicherheit zu gewährleisten.
2023-07-18
Kommentar 0
1130
Yii多数据库主从读写分离实例介绍
Artikeleinführung:这篇文章主要介绍了Yii实现多数据库主从读写分离的方法,通过针对Yii数据库类的扩展实现多数据库主从读写的分离功能,是非常实用的技巧,需要的朋友可以参考下
2016-05-25
Kommentar 0
977
Der Master-Slave-Synchronisations- und Lese-Schreib-Trennmechanismus von Redis
Artikeleinführung:Als leistungsstarke In-Memory-Datenbank ist Redis in täglichen Anwendungen mit Szenarien hoher Parallelität konfrontiert. Um diesen Anforderungen gerecht zu werden, bietet Redis zwei Mechanismen der Master-Slave-Synchronisation und der Lese-Schreib-Trennung, um die Leistung und Verfügbarkeit von Redis zu verbessern. In diesem Artikel werden das Prinzip und die Implementierung der Master-Slave-Synchronisation und der Lese-/Schreibtrennung von Redis ausführlich vorgestellt. 1. Der Master-Slave-Synchronisationsmechanismus von Redis Der Master-Slave-Synchronisationsmechanismus von Redis kann Daten von einem Redis-Server auf einen anderen Redis-Server synchronisieren, um eine Datensicherung und -ladung zu erreichen.
2023-05-11
Kommentar 0
1510
So verwenden Sie die Master-Slave-Replikation von MySQL, um eine Architektur mit Lese-/Schreibtrennung zu implementieren
Artikeleinführung:So verwenden Sie die Master-Slave-Replikation von MySQL, um eine Lese-/Schreib-Trennarchitektur zu implementieren. In herkömmlichen Webanwendungen sind Lese- und Schreibvorgänge normalerweise mit demselben Datenbankserver verbunden. Wenn sich Anwendungen entwickeln und das Zugriffsvolumen zunimmt, kann diese Architektur leicht zu Engpässen bei der Datenbankleistung führen. Um dieses Problem zu lösen, kann die Master-Slave-Replikation von MySQL verwendet werden, um eine Lese-/Schreib-Trennarchitektur zu implementieren. In diesem Artikel wird erläutert, wie Sie mithilfe der Master-Slave-Replikation von MySQL eine Lese-/Schreibtrennung erreichen, und entsprechende Codebeispiele bereitstellen. Vorbereitung der Umgebung Stellen Sie zunächst sicher, dass Sie die Installation durchgeführt haben
2023-08-02
Kommentar 0
917
Optimierungsmethode von Swoole und Workerman für die Master-Slave-Replikation und Lese-/Schreibtrennung zwischen PHP und MySQL
Artikeleinführung:Die Optimierungsmethode von Swoole und Workerman für die Master-Slave-Replikation und die Lese-Schreib-Trennung zwischen PHP und MySQL erfordert spezifische Codebeispiele. Zusammenfassung: Da Webanwendungen immer komplexer werden und der Benutzerumfang weiter zunimmt, wird auch die Nachfrage nach Datenbankleistung immer höher . . In PHP-Anwendungen sind Master-Slave-Replikation und Lese-Schreib-Trennung häufig verwendete Techniken zur Datenbankoptimierung. In diesem Artikel wird erläutert, wie Sie die Frameworks Swoole und Workerman zur Implementierung dieser Technologien verwenden, und es werden spezifische Codebeispiele bereitgestellt. 1. Master-Slave-Replikation Master-Slave-Replikation
2023-10-15
Kommentar 0
1508
So trennen Sie Lesen und Schreiben in MySQL
Artikeleinführung:Die MySQL-Lese-/Schreibtrennung ist eine Datenbankarchitektur, die die Datenbank in eine Master-Datenbank und eine Slave-Datenbank unterteilt. Die Master-Datenbank ist für Schreibvorgänge und die Slave-Datenbank für Lesevorgänge verantwortlich, um die Belastung des Masters zu verringern Datenbank und verbessern gleichzeitige Lesefähigkeiten. Die Implementierung der MySQL-Lese-Schreib-Trennung erfordert Folgendes: Einrichten einer Master-Slave-Replikationsumgebung, Ändern der Anwendungskonfiguration und Verwenden von Agenten oder Middleware. Zu den Vorteilen der Lese- und Schreibtrennung gehören: Reduzierung der Hauptbibliothekslast, Verbesserung der gleichzeitigen Lesefähigkeit und Bereitstellung von Datensicherung. Es ist zu beachten, dass die Lese- und Schreibtrennung für Szenarien geeignet ist, in denen weit mehr Lesevorgänge als Schreibvorgänge stattfinden.
2024-04-14
Kommentar 0
699
So realisieren Sie die Redis-Lese- und Schreibtrennung
Artikeleinführung:Die Redis-Lese- und Schreibtrennung wird implementiert, indem Leseanforderungen an den Slave-Knoten und Schreibanforderungen an den Master-Knoten weitergeleitet werden. Die spezifischen Schritte sind wie folgt: 1. Erstellen Sie eine Master-Slave-Replikationsumgebung. 3. Leiten Sie Leseanforderungen an den Slave-Knoten weiter. 5. Synchronisieren Sie; Master-Slave-Daten.
2024-04-07
Kommentar 0
1185
So trennen Sie Lesen und Schreiben in Redis
Artikeleinführung:Durch die Einführung einer Lese-Schreib-Trennarchitektur werden durch die Erstellung einer Master-Slave-Replikationsgruppe Schreibvorgänge an die Master-Instanz und Lesevorgänge an die Slave-Instanzen übergeben, wodurch die Leistung und Verfügbarkeit von Redis verbessert wird.
2024-04-07
Kommentar 0
615
Was ist das Prinzip der MySQL-Lese- und Schreibtrennung?
Artikeleinführung:1. Das Konzept der Lese-Schreib-Trennung Die Lese-Schreib-Trennung wird basierend auf der Master-Slave-Replikation implementiert. In einer tatsächlichen Anwendungsumgebung muss es viele Lesevorgänge geben. Genauso wie wenn wir etwas auf einer E-Commerce-Plattform kaufen, kaufen wir möglicherweise nur ein oder zwei, nachdem wir uns 100 Artikel angesehen haben. Daher gibt es immer viel mehr Lesevorgänge als Schreibaktualisierungsvorgänge. Daher bedeutet unsere auf Master-Slave-Replikation basierende Konfiguration der Lese-/Schreibtrennung, dass eine Master-Datenbank ausschließlich für die Änderung von Daten vorgesehen ist. Beim Schreiben werden Datenänderungen ausschließlich auf der Master-Datenbank synchronisiert Replikation über die Binlog-Bibliothek, dann werden andere Client-Abfrageanforderungen schließlich der Slave-Bibliothek zugeordnet, und wir haben eine Hauptbibliothek mit zwei oder drei Slave-Bibliotheken. Die Hauptbibliothek wird speziell für Datenaktualisierungen (Schreibvorgänge) verwendet Bibliotheken werden speziell für Datenaktualisierungen (Schreibvorgänge) verwendet und können sehr gut aufgeteilt werden
2023-05-29
Kommentar 0
1619
Muss Redis Lesen und Schreiben trennen?
Artikeleinführung:Ja, bei der Verwendung von Redis ist häufig eine Lese-Schreib-Trennung erforderlich, um die Leistung zu optimieren und die Verfügbarkeit zu erhöhen. Zu den Vorteilen der Lese-/Schreibtrennung gehören: Reduzierung der Belastung des Hauptservers, Verbesserung der Leseleistung, Verbesserung der Verfügbarkeit, Vereinfachung der Wartung sowie Implementierungsmethoden einschließlich Master-Slave-Replikation und Verwendung von Middleware. Die Trennung von Lesen und Schreiben ist in Lese- und Schreibszenarien mit hoher Parallelität, hohen Anforderungen an die Leseleistung und hoher Verfügbarkeit erforderlich. Es ist zu beachten, dass Schreibanforderungen nur an den Master-Server gesendet werden können. Die Daten des Slave-Servers können geringfügig verzögert sein und es müssen Probleme mit der Datenkonsistenz berücksichtigt werden.
2024-04-20
Kommentar 0
735
So trennen Sie Lesen und Schreiben in Redis
Artikeleinführung:Redis erreicht die Lese-/Schreibtrennung durch Master-Slave-Replikation und Client-Konfiguration. Zu den Vorteilen gehören ein verbesserter Lesedurchsatz, garantierte Schreibkonsistenz und eine verbesserte Verfügbarkeit. Dabei ist auf Datenkonsistenz, Konfigurationskomplexität und Eignung für Szenarien mit hoher Lese- und Schreiblast zu achten.
2024-04-19
Kommentar 0
711
Verfügt Redis über eine Lese- und Schreibtrennung?
Artikeleinführung:Ja, Redis unterstützt die Lese-/Schreibtrennung, die durch Replikation implementiert wird. Der Masterknoten wird zum Schreiben und der Slaveknoten zum Lesen verwendet. Zu den Vorteilen gehören eine verbesserte Leseleistung, Failover, Lastausgleich und Datenkonsistenz Schreiblatenz, erhöhte Komplexität und Kosten.
2024-04-20
Kommentar 0
977
Wozu dient ein PoE-Separator?
Artikeleinführung:Die Funktion des PoE-Splitters besteht darin, Datensignale und Stromsignale zu trennen und die Stromversorgung und Datenübertragung für nicht über PoE betriebene Geräte über Stromausgangsleitungen bzw. Ethernet-Leitungen bereitzustellen. Im Allgemeinen werden PoE-Splitter hauptsächlich zum Verbinden von PoE-Switches und verwendet Am oberen Ende befinden sich PoE-Switches, die Geräte wie Netzteile mit Strom versorgen, und am unteren Ende sind Netzwerkgeräte angeschlossen, die PoE nicht unterstützen.
2023-02-03
Kommentar 0
7410
Wie erreicht man eine heiße und kalte Trennung und Archivierung von Daten in MySQL?
Artikeleinführung:Wie erreicht man eine heiße und kalte Trennung und Archivierung von Daten in MySQL? Da die Datenmenge weiter wächst und sich die Geschäftsanforderungen ändern, nimmt auch die Datenmenge in der Datenbank zu. Um die Leistung und Effizienz der Datenbank zu verbessern, können wir Daten durch Heiß- und Kalttrennung und Datenarchivierung verwalten und speichern. Unter Heiß- und Kalttrennung versteht man die Aufteilung von Daten entsprechend der Nutzungshäufigkeit in Heiß- und Kaltdaten. Unter „Hot Data“ versteht man Daten, auf die häufig zugegriffen wird und die abgefragt werden, während auf „Cold Data“ selten zugegriffen oder diese abgefragt werden. Durch die Trennung kalter Daten von der Hauptdatenbank können wir die Hauptdatenbank entlasten
2023-07-29
Kommentar 0
2586
Daten-Master-Slave-Replikationstechnologie in MySQL
Artikeleinführung:MySQL-Datenbank ist ein sehr beliebtes relationales Datenbankverwaltungssystem, das eine Vielzahl von Datenreplikationstechnologien unterstützt, von denen die Master-Slave-Replikationstechnologie am häufigsten verwendet wird. In diesem Artikel wird die Daten-Master-Slave-Replikationstechnologie in MySQL vorgestellt, einschließlich Prinzipien, Implementierungsmethoden, häufigen Problemen und Gegenmaßnahmen. 1. Prinzip der Master-Slave-Replikationstechnologie Die Master-Slave-Replikationstechnologie in MySQL kann die Daten einer MySQL-Datenbank auf andere Server kopieren, um Datensicherung, Lastausgleich, Lese-/Schreibtrennung und andere Funktionen zu erreichen. Sein Grundprinzip besteht darin, die Hauptdatenbank zu konvertieren
2023-06-14
Kommentar 0
857
小记一次mysql主从配置解决方案_MySQL
Artikeleinführung:mysql主从方案主要作用:读写分离,使数据库能支撑更大的并发。在报表中尤其重要。由于部分报表sql语句非常的慢,导致锁表,影响前台服务。如果前台使用master,报表使用slave,那么报表sql将不会造成前台
2016-05-30
Kommentar 0
968